About FIU

Florida International University is a top public university that drives real talent and innovation in Miami and globally. Very high research (R1) activity and high social mobility come together at FIU to uplift and accelerate learner success in a global city by focusing in the areas of environment, health, innovation, and justice. Today, FIU has two campuses and multiple centers. FIU serves a diverse student body of more than 56,000 and 290,000 Panther alumni. U.S. News and World Report places dozens of FIU programs among the best in the nation, including international business at No. 2. Washington Monthly Magazine ranks FIU among the top 20 public universities contributing to the public good.

Job Summary

Provides comprehensive administrative and operational support to a clinical practice, working closely with the Clinic Director and Practice Manager to ensure smooth functioning across multiple systems and workflows. Key responsibilities include overseeing user access and training for the electronic medical record (EMR) system, maintaining compliance with documentation protocols, and supporting billing processes by preparing invoices and insurance claims while facilitating patient payment plans. Manages various clinic databases such as REDCap and SharePoint, coordinates internal schedules and on-call rotations, and serves as a backup for front office operations, including patient registration and payment handling. Processes referrals, managing financial entries, maintaining HIPAA-compliant records, organizing clinic events, and ensuring the clinic is well-stocked with assessment materials.
